Ultimate Protein Crêpe

If you love a pancake but you’re also trying to nudge your protein intake up (and let’s be honest, a classic white-flour pancake is not going to get you there), then you’re going to adore my Protein Pancake Mix. I wanted something fluffy, delicious, and genuinely nourishing — but without sneaking in any protein powders. You know me… if it’s not whole-food and naturally sourced, it’s not going in the bowl.

So I started experimenting. Spelt for softness, chickpea flour for that beautiful protein lift, a handful of hemp hearts for buttery richness — and suddenly I had a batter that tasted amazing and packed a serious nutritional punch. Instead of the usual ~26 g of protein you’d get from a standard white-flour batch, this mix gives you around 41 g per batch… or if you swap the water for soy milk (highly recommend), you’re hitting roughly 55 g per batch.

For me, that works out at about 6.9 g of protein per pancake instead of 3.25 g, (THATS DOUBLE!) which feels like a huge win considering we’re doing it with simple, real ingredients — no powders, no extracts, just proper nourishing food. Fluffy, golden, high-protein pancakes that actually love you back.

And beyond the protein bump, chickpea flour and hemp bring a whole spectrum of benefits that plain white flour simply can’t — fuller amino-acid profiles, more fibre, healthier fats, and those slow-release nutrients that keep you energised rather than carb you out.

SERVES

6-8 pancakes

ACTIVE PREP

5 MIN

OVERALL TIME

20 MIN


INGREDIENTS
  • 1 Cup Spelt Flour

  • 1 Cup Chickpea Flour

  • 3 tbsp Shelled Hemp Seeds

  • 2 Cup Water (or Soy Milk for extra Protein)

  • 1/4 tsp Salt (or to taste)

METHOD

1: Start by heating the pan.

2: Put all the ingredients in a blender and blend until creamy.

3: Pour the mix while tipping and rotating the pan to ensure the batter covers al the base (these are not American pancakes)

4: Once the pancake starts to lift at the sides flip to cook the other side, then serve.

NOTES

1. The key to a good pancake with a stainless steal pan is to ensure you use the Leidenfrost effect (when the pan is so hot water doesn't evaporate it just rolls around in a ball). This will stop them sticking without using lots of oil.

2. Have your pancakes with almond butter and you've added an extra 3.5g protein!
